Usually, the more ability needed to execute the job, the extra the home contractor will need to pay subcontractors to carry out the work. Site prep work may be marginal on systems and lots with energies already mounted. Nevertheless, subcontractors with backhoes and excavators will still be required to create your house seat, disrupting a minimum of some ground.


Backhoe operators are frequently entrusted with this project. Most of cases, the backhoe driver will certainly also put the concrete footings if the framework needs them. Home builders will certainly often add 10-15% to this phase of the project. After the footings have actually been inspected and poured, a stonework company is typically worked with to install a block foundation.

In a lot of household building jobs, the very same subcontractor will certainly install the floor system, framework, and sheathing on the framework. Home home builders commonly add 15% to the framing stage. Some custom-made building contractors begin out including just 10% to the job, due to the fact that they anticipate many change orders to which they might include 25%-30% earnings margins.

Some home building contractors will certainly likewise hire the mounting subcontractor to set up the doors and windows. Windows and doors give much better profit margins for home building contractors due to the fact that they commonly are offered in quantity and can be fairly fancy. Projects requiring innovative skills to mount, like doors and windows, tend to supply revenue margins in the 25% array for the custom-made home builder.

Generally, the much more intricate the door or home window, the much more rewarding it is for the home contractor. An extremely pricey mahogany door and lockset will fit the same opening, so why does one cost a fraction of the other to mount? In many instances, large, hefty doors will need unique devices and knowledge to set up, so the home building contractor can charge a premium for the expertise and devices.
